Book excerpt: My Lady Nicotine "—a book that suggests but is very unlike " The Reveries of a Bachelor." The former is urban : the latter is provincial. A briar pipe filled with Arcadia Mixture starts the reveries in the one ; a hearth fire, in the other. The five bachelors in " My Lady Nicotine " seem to be utterly dissimilar in tastes and feelings—and have only one bond of union, their common love for the famous Arcadia Mixture. The solemnity with which they treat their pipes; their assured superiority to everybody outside of the circle which knows and appreciates that mysterious brand of tobacco ; the sentimental selfishness of their bachelor existence, and the delicate humor with which the quiet episodes are narrated—these are some of the charming qualities of the book. But the crowning humor of it is that the story is told by one of their number who boldly announces in the first chapter that he has married, and his wife has won him from his pipe and his comrades. He cheaply moralizes on their enslavement, and then in reveries calls up the happy days when he smoked with them. The closing chapter is a most subtle piece of writing. The narrator praises his constancy to his promise never to smoke again, and adds: " I have not even any craving for the Arcadia now, though it is a tobacco that should only be smoked by our greatest men." Barrie's book My Lady Nicotine is about a man's first love. The love, as implied by the title, is not for a lady but rather for tobacco, and more specifically for a particular mix of tobacco. The story mostly centers on his youthful years, when he would get together with his buddies to smoke his Arcadia tobacco blend, which they regarded as the pinnacle of all tobacco. In many ways, the story is less about tobacco and more about Victorian England's ideologies and the ways in which a group of men might come together to talk and have fun. The Arcadia blend may be what binds the buddies together, but most of the narrative focuses on their activities or sights when they are together. Of fact, this book and the same author's Little White Bird have a lot in common stylistically. Both stories revolve around single bachelors who spend a lot of time lazing around with close friends who also indulge in the same vices while being looked after by subpar individuals who are just suitable for serving. The aspects of his nephew's visit are uncannily identical to the games he used to play with his stepchildren.

Book excerpt: The circumstances in which I gave up smoking were these: I was a mere bachelor, drifting toward what I now see to be a tragic middle age. I had becomeso accustomed to smoke issuing from my mouth that I felt incomplete without it; indeed, thetime came when I could refrain from smoking if doing nothing else, but hardly during the hoursof toil. To lay aside my pipe was to find myself soon afterward wandering restlessly round mytable. No blind beggar was ever more abjectly led by his dog, or more loath to cut the string.I am much better without tobacco, and already have a difficulty in sympathizing with theman I used to be. Even to call him up, as it were, and regard him without prejudice is a difficulttask, for we forget the old selves on whom we have turned our backs, as we forget a street thathas been reconstructed. Does the freed slave always shiver at the crack of a whip? I fancy not, for I recall but dimly, and without acute suffering, the horrors of my smoking days. There werenights when I awoke with a pain at my heart that made me hold my breath. I did not dare move.After perhaps ten minutes of dread, I would shift my position an inch at a time. Less frequentlyI felt this sting in the daytime, and believed I was dying while my friends were talking to me. Inever mentioned these experiences to a human being; indeed, though a medical man wasamong my companions, I cunningly deceived him on the rare occasions when he questioned meabout the amount of tobacco I was consuming weekly. Often in the dark I not only vowed togive up smoking, but wondered why I cared for it. Next morning I went straight from breakfastto my pipe, without the smallest struggle with myself. Latterly I knew, while resolving to breakmyself of the habit, that I would be better employed trying to sleep.
